Skocz do zawartości
  • 👋 Witaj na MPCForum!

    Przeglądasz forum jako gość, co oznacza, że wiele świetnych funkcji jest jeszcze przed Tobą! 😎

    • Pełny dostęp do działów i ukrytych treści
    • Możliwość pisania i odpowiadania w tematach
    • System prywatnych wiadomości
    • Zbieranie reputacji i rozwijanie swojego profilu
    • Członkostwo w jednej z największych społeczności graczy

    👉 Dołączenie zajmie Ci mniej niż minutę – a zyskasz znacznie więcej!

    Zarejestruj się teraz

Skrypt na blokowanie /pl /plugins itp.


MrTaiger98

Rekomendowane odpowiedzi

Opublikowano

@MrTaiger98

 

Proszę.

 

Osoby z permisją blockedcmds.use mogą używać blokowanych komend.

 

Oczywiście możesz dodać więcej komend do blokady, ja dałem tylko te podstawowe.

 

 

 

options:
    blocked: &cBrak uprawnien. # <-- ustaw na wiadomosc, jaka chcesz, aby wyskakiwala przy próbie uzycia komendy.

on command "/bukkit:plugins":
    if player has permission "blockedcmds.use":
        stop
    else:
        cancel event
        send "{@blocked}" to player
        stop

on command "pl":
    if player has permission "blockedcmds.use":
        stop
    else:
        cancel event
        send "{@blocked}" to player
        stop
        
on command "bukkit:?":
    if player has permission "blockedcmds.use":
        stop
    else:
        cancel event
        send "{@blocked}" to player
        stop
        
on command "bukkit:about":
    if player has permission "blockedcmds.use":
        stop
    else:
        cancel event
        send "{@blocked}" to player
        stop

on command "bukkit:pl":
    if player has permission "blockedcmds.use":
        stop
    else:
        cancel event
        send "{@blocked}" to player
        stop
        
on command "bukkit:reload":
    if player has permission "blockedcmds.use":
        stop
    else:
        cancel event
        send "{@blocked}" to player
        stop
        
on command "bukkit:ver":
    if player has permission "blockedcmds.use":
        stop
    else:
        cancel event
        send "{@blocked}" to player
        stop
        
on command "bukkit:version":
    if player has permission "blockedcmds.use":
        stop
    else:
        cancel event
        send "{@blocked}" to player
        stop
        
on command "bukkit:rl":
    if player has permission "blockedcmds.use":
        stop
    else:
        cancel event
        send "{@blocked}" to player
        stop
        
on command "bukkit:timings":
    if player has permission "blockedcmds.use":
        stop
    else:
        cancel event
        send "{@blocked}" to player
        stop
        
on command "bukkit:help":
    if player has permission "blockedcmds.use":
        stop
    else:
        cancel event
        send "{@blocked}" to player
        stop
        
on command "me":
    if player has permission "blockedcmds.use":
        stop
    else:
        cancel event
        send "{@blocked}" to player
        stop
        
on command "help":
    if player has permission "blockedcmds.use":
        stop
    else:
        cancel event
        send "{@blocked}" to player
        stop
        
on command "?":
    if player has permission "blockedcmds.use":
        stop
    else:
        cancel event
        send "{@blocked}" to player
        stop
        
on command "//calc":
    if player has permission "blockedcmds.use":
        stop
    else:
        cancel event
        send "{@blocked}" to player
        stop
        
on command "//calculate":
    if player has permission "blockedcmds.use":
        stop
    else:
        cancel event
        send "{@blocked}" to player
        stop

on command "plugins":
    if player has permission "blockedcmds.use":
        stop
    else:
        cancel event
        send "{@blocked}" to player
        stop

 

 

 

Liczę na like.

 

// Edit

 

Jak coś nie działa to pisz.

 

// Edit 2

 

Nie jestem pewien na temat ukośników (/). Więc tu mogą być bugi.

:D  Let's start with MPCForum :D

 

 

 

30/50/69/100/150/200/250...

Opublikowano

@up, to co napisales w 10 linijkach mozna napisac w 1 linijce.

on command:
	if command is "sk" or "skript" or "skript:sk" or "skript:skript" or "bukkit:plugins" or "pl" or "bukkit:pl" or "plugins" or "calc" or "/calc" or "help" or "help:skript" or "help:plugins" or "help" or "help:bukkit" or "bukkit:me" or "me" or "whisper" or "bukkit:wisper":
		if executor is player:
			cancel event
			send "&6» &eIdz pograc w niebieskiego wieloryba XDD"
		else:
			stop

@topic licze na lajka i naj ^^

 

 

JAVA <3

 

Opublikowano

Nie używaj skryptów.

Polecam wgrać nocheatplus i dodać permissje do gracza -bukkit.command.* wtedy masz full zablokowane

 

@Edit

Polecam także ustawić w spigot.yml tab-complete: na -1 (linijka 49). Wtedy gdy ktoś /+tab żadne komendy mu nie wyskoczą ;)

Opublikowano

Nie używaj skryptów.

Polecam wgrać nocheatplus i dodać permissje do gracza -bukkit.command.* wtedy masz full zablokowane

 

@Edit

Polecam także ustawić w spigot.yml tab-complete: na -1 (linijka 49). Wtedy gdy ktoś /+tab żadne komendy mu nie wyskoczą ;)

To dział skrypty :v Od tego ten dział jest, tutaj piszemy skrypty, i jeżeli autor chce skrypt to chce skrypt :v

 

 

Polecam wgrać nocheatplus i dodać permissje do gracza -bukkit.command.* wtedy masz full zablokowane

.. co ma nocheatplus do /plugins?

 

@topic Mozna tez zrobic "FakePluginy"

on command:
	if command is "bukkit:plugins" or "pl" or "bukkit:pl" or "plugins":
		if executor is player:
			if player doesn't have permissions "plugins":
				cancel event
				send "&fPlugins (12): &aCore&f, &aProtocolLib&f, &aVault&f, &aPermissionsEx&f, &aWorldGuard&f, &aWorldEdit"
			else:
				stop
		else:
			stop

@Edit a no jeszcze, zablokuj komende /me w ten sposób:

command /bukkit:me [<text>]:
    aliases: me, bullet:me
    trigger:
        cancel event
        send "&czablokowane cfeju"

 

 

JAVA <3

 

Zarchiwizowany

Ten temat przebywa obecnie w archiwum. Dodawanie nowych odpowiedzi zostało zablokowane.

×
×
  • Dodaj nową pozycję...